Nikita Shulga d05a11337c [CMake] Add functorch target (#83464)
Move functorch/functorch into `functorch` folder
- Add functorch/CMakeLists.txt that adds `functorch` native python exension
- Modify `setup.py` to package pytorch and functorch together into a single wheel
- Modify `functorch.__version__` is not equal to that of `torch.__version__`
- Add dummy `functorch/setup.py` file for the projects that still want to build it

#pragma once
// note: pytorch's python variable simple includes pybind which conflicts with minpybind
// so this file just reproduces the minimial API needed to extract Tensors from python objects.
#include <torch/csrc/python_headers.h>
#include <ATen/core/Tensor.h>
#include <torch/csrc/Export.h>
// Python object that backs torch.autograd.Variable
// NOLINTNEXTLINE(cppcoreguidelines-pro-type-member-init)
struct THPVariable {
PyObject_HEAD;
// Payload
c10::MaybeOwned<at::Tensor> cdata;
// Hooks to be run on backwards pass (corresponds to Python attr
// '_backwards_hooks', set by 'register_hook')
PyObject* backward_hooks = nullptr;
};
TORCH_PYTHON_API extern PyObject *THPVariableClass;
TORCH_PYTHON_API extern PyObject *ParameterClass;
TORCH_PYTHON_API PyObject * THPVariable_Wrap(at::TensorBase var);
inline bool THPVariable_Check(PyObject *obj)
{
if (!THPVariableClass)
return false;
const auto result = PyObject_IsInstance(obj, THPVariableClass);
AT_ASSERT(result != -1);
return result;
}
inline const at::Tensor& THPVariable_Unpack(THPVariable* var) {
return *var->cdata;
}
inline const at::Tensor& THPVariable_Unpack(PyObject* obj) {
return THPVariable_Unpack(reinterpret_cast<THPVariable*>(obj));
}
TORCH_PYTHON_API c10::impl::PyInterpreter* getPyInterpreter();
